How do you remove and install fog light fixtures in new camaro
Does anyone know how to remove the fog light housing from a 1LT camaro, not an RS version! I have a new set I want to install and I can figure out how to install them. I just don't want to break any mouldings etc.

I took the wheel off you might not half to unscrewed the wheel liner enough to reach around the back and used a paint stick to push on the tabs that hold the trim ring around the fog. I would use a flash light to see what your doing. I think the first time I removed them I just physically grabbed and pulled them off from the front of the car,but working from behind is probably safer.

They just pry off, lift the fog light outside Rim with a Plastic stick, so as not to damage paint, push in side with the plastic stick and the whole unit should pop out. no need to remove Bumper

On some cars, the bezels come out easily. On other cars, not so much. You need to release the tabs on the back (work through the wheel well). Also, some cars have clips on the rear of the fogs/DRL's, so, you can't just pull them out from the front.
